96SEO 2025-09-01 11:40 10
在网站开发和维护的过程中,数据库是存储所有核心数据的地方。因为业务的发展,有时我们需要更改数据库的名称。这可能是主要原因是平安考虑、组织结构调整或者个人偏好。更改数据库的名称虽然看似简单,但其实吧涉及到多个方面包括应用程序配置、备份恢复等。
在进行任何更改之前,最重要的是确保你的数据是平安的。请确保你有一个完整的数据备份,以便在更改过程中出现任何问题都可以恢复。
在更改数据库名称之前,停止所有依赖于该数据库的应用程序。这是为了防止在更改过程中发生数据冲突或服务中断。
在正式更改之前,你需要确认数据库管理系统的版本以及数据库引擎是否支持更改数据库名称的操作。
在许多数据库管理系统中,你可以使用SQL命令来更改数据库名称。比方说 在MySQL中,你可以使用以下命令:
RE不结盟E DATABASE old_database_name TO new_database_name;
使用数据库管理工具如Navicat可以简化数据库名称更改的过程。在Navicat中,你可以直接在界面中更改数据库名称。
如果你熟悉数据库管理脚本,可以使用脚本来自动化更改数据库名称的过程。
#!/bin/bash
# 假设将sakila数据库名改为new_sakila
# MyISAM直接更改数据库目录下的文件即可
mysql -uroot -p123456 -e 'create database if not exists new_sakila'
list_table=$
for table in $list_table
do
mysql -uroot -p123456 -e "rename table sakila.$table to new_sakila.$table"
done
更改数据库名称后 你需要更新所有相关的应用程序配置,包括数据库连接字符串、配置文件等。
如果更改了数据库名称, 你可能需要更新备份和恢复策略,以确保在需要时可以恢复数据。
在进行任何更改之前,确保你的数据备份是完整的。如果你在更改过程中遇到任何问题,你可以使用备份来恢复数据。
在更改数据库名称后 进行全面的测试,确保所有功能正常工作,并且没有主要原因是数据库名称更改而产生的问题。
有些数据库引擎可能不支持更改数据库名称的操作。在更改之前,请确保你的数据库引擎支持此操作。
更改网站数据库名称是一个需要谨慎处理的过程。,以避免潜在的数据丢失或应用程序故障。
Demand feedback